WebAt the moment, 13.6 million people are at increased risk of type 2 diabetes in the UK. If you’ve been told you have prediabetes, this is a warning sign that you are at high risk of developing type 2 diabetes. The good news is you don’t have it yet, and with the right support up to 50% of cases of type 2 diabetes can be prevented or delayed. Web20 de ago. de 2024 · For many people who have diabetes, the American Diabetes Association generally recommends the following target blood sugar levels: Between 80 and 130 mg/dL (4.4 and 7.2 mmol/L) before meals. Less than 180 mg/dL (10 mmol/L) two hours after meals. Elevated fetal hemoglobin (HbF) levels have been reported to interfere … raymond c baileyWeb17 de jun. de 2024 · The HbA1c, however, is a longer-term measurement that reflects your average blood sugar over the previous three months. It can measure this longer time frame because hemoglobin, which transports oxygen in your blood, is a protein that glucose sticks to over time. The more sugar in your blood, the more it sticks to the hemoglobin. simplicity lawn tractor dealershipsWebThe higher the percentage, the higher your blood sugar levels over the past two to three months.
